That early I would go further up the Island. Fished out of Tofino and Ukee early last July and the Springs were small.
Wait till Aug or further up the island...
-
...Fished out of Tofino and Ukee early last July and the Springs were small.
Not all of them! ;)
Our crew managed to tag the first handful of 30 pound plussers in late June this past season!
And while there certainly were more of the twenty-somethings about, the early Biggies were there if you waded through the lighter ones.
And halibut were already in Full Roar (and in close!) by July!
